First time Ive done a build thread I believe. Ive done "look at this cool painted body" but never a full build. I fully expect this to take forever and to not go anywhere close to as planned.
So far the plan is to print a Nissan D21 body and put it on a chassis. I have 2 choices, a HiLift chassis or an Ascender chassis. The Hilift Hilux recently took a big tumble when I fell off a small cliff and it tumbled down behind me so it needs some TLC. Im leaning towards using the Ascender.
My inspiration is this:
So, itll be a MiniMe of my 1:1. Nissan bodies are hard to find.
Wheels will be a set of left over RC4WD Wagon Wheels. Tires are undecided. Maybe Proline KO2s. To leaf or not to leaf?
It probably wont handle great since the body will weigh a ton. The wheelbase will be quite long. Easily a couple inches longer than the HiLift.
Since my 3D printer is fairly small, 220x200x250, I had to split the cab and the box into 4 pieces each. About 23hours a piece. Then sand, prime, sand, prime, sand, prime and hopefully paint!
So far, I have a corner....
Lots to do! It will evolve as it goes. Need to order a couple more rolls of filament to keep printing.
